Discussing Vaidehi's agnipariksha

A. L. Chougule
Posted online: Friday, September15, 2006 at 0000 hours IST


Amidst the chaos and confusion of power games and family politics, women protagonists on television have been getting into affairs, multiple marriages and settling down scores with relatives/friends-turned-foes in their search for marital bliss, happiness both collective and individual and personal identity which however remain as elusive as the search for the elixir of life. But Vaidehi is not so lucky. Cheated and stuck in a marriage to an impotent man who is increasingly getting insecure and negative out of his physical shortcoming, Vaidehi's agnipariksha is becoming a long-drawn battle where the man will not accept defeat easily.

So what's really in store for her? Will Neal, the new family member in the Jaisingh house who has come from abroad at the right time, bail out the Jaisingh family? Or will he side with Vaidehi and become her emotional anchor and may be later, her love interest? How far will Aryan go to prevent Vaidehi from walking out of the sexually-dysfunctional marriage? These are the questions that are uppermost in your mind when you visit the sets of Vaidehi.

But first things first there is some old- world charm on the sets of weeklies that you don't find on those of dailies. Less confusion, a leisurely pace of work, actors completely in tune with their characters and no waiting for scenes to arrive. Almost everything goes according to plans, including the lunch break, which is the time you can really chat with actors at leisure.

Marriages, as the saying goes, are made in heaven. That however, doesn't seem to be the case with Vaidehi. The middle-class girl was charmed and sweet-talked into marriage by Aryan who wanted a social respectability. That was his intent and he had the full support of his father. Only his mother, played by the one-hour weekly's producer and veteran actress Aroona Irani, was the sole voiceless dissenter in the entire drama of lies and deceit. "As a woman I really feel sad for Vaidehi because marriage is a sacred institution and you really can't cheat someone for your own self-esteem," says Irani who had saved her first daughter-in-law from being bumped off when she became pregnant out of an extra-marital affair. Will she help Vaidehi get out of the trap? "I really can't disclose anything," pleads the veteran actress. "Right now there is a new twist to the story with Neal having come in to live with the Jaisinghs. He is obligated to the family and has been asked to do something that he dislikes doing." That is to impregnate Vaidehi? "Well, Aryan has told everyone that Vaidehi is pregnant. She can't go in for an artificial insemination because Aryan's problem will become public knowledge. Neal is a white character. He knows Aryan's secret but his conscience doesn't allow him to touch Vaidehi," adds Irani, firmly keeping the twist under wraps. "You will have to wait and watch how the problem will be resolved this month."

Will Neal become Vaidehi's love interest? If that happens how will Aryan react? Irani is tight-lipped. But Pallavi Kulkarni who plays Vaidehi, answers the query in a roundabout manner, "Vaidehi's struggle will continue. But her sulking period is over. She is angry and frustrated though she still cries and feels the pain when she is alone. She is also tired of making the marriage work because Aryan won't listen and wants to have his way in every matter. So now Vaidehi has started giving him tit-for-tat," says Pallavi who feels that the relationship between her and Neal will be purely friendly. "He understands her problem and pain and is sympathetic towards her. He will be more of an emotional anchor for Vaidehi."

While we will have to wait and watch what happens next, Pallavi loves her role. "The character is very bubbly and full of life," she smiles. "It has lot of emotions and shades." Ditto for Sachin Sharma who plays Aryan. "It's an excellent role and such roles rarely come your way. It has given me a lot of freedom to portray a variety of shades and emotions," says the newsreader-turned-actor who doesn't have any problem playing an impotent husband. On the contrary he did not even hesitate or think twice before accepting the role simply because he took it as a 'golden' opportunity to play a 'daringly-different' character. In his opinion impotency should not be treated as a taboo subject anymore. "Aren't we talking about AIDS and HIV very openly?" he asks. "When people are being told to have safe sex and have one sex partner why should we shy away from talking about impotency, which is also a disease?"

Aryan, according to Sachin, is a complex character. His various shades will unveil as the plot thickens. "Aryan is an arrogant and very negative man. But so far the negative trait of his personality has not been fully explored," he adds. A lot of drama is waiting to explode. "A lot of things are going to happen in the family and every character will go through his or her own agnipariksha. Aryan will turn into a totally black character from a negative one . He won't care for anyone and come out as a completely self-centered and ruthless man," says the actor adding that he has got a positive response for the role. But how is the serial faring on the TRP charts? "It's doing well but can't call it excellent," reveals Irani who has stayed away from direction lately because at her age she can't handle the pressure.

"I am a sensitive person and get bogged down easily if things go awry for some reason. I also like to pay attention to small details, which do not fit into the larger scheme of things today. Besides I need scenes well in advance which is not the case now," she explains. However, her involvement from script to the final edit is very much there. "I sit over the script, attend the channel meetings, and supervise over costumes and other details." She gives a lot of credit to Sony's creative team for their creative inputs. "They tell us what's going right and what may not work. Their contribution adds lot of depth and colour to the story," adds the actress-producer.
